MAKEFLAGS += --no-print-directory
WITH_MINERU ?= false # 默认不构建mineru
VERSION ?= latest
NAMESPACE ?= datamate
# Registry configuration: use --dev for local images, otherwise use GitHub registry
ifdef dev
REGISTRY :=
else
REGISTRY ?= ghcr.io/modelengine-group/
endif
ifdef COMSPEC
# Windows
MAKE := "C:/Program Files (x86)/GnuWin32/bin/make"
else
# Linux/Mac
MAKE := make
endif
# ========== Help ==========
.PHONY: help
help:
@echo "DataMate Makefile - Available Commands"
@echo ""
@echo "Usage: make <target> [options]"
@echo ""
@echo "Options:"
@echo " dev=true Use local images instead of registry (empty REGISTRY)"
@echo " VERSION=<version> Set image version (default: latest)"
@echo " NAMESPACE=<name> Set Kubernetes namespace (default: datamate)"
@echo " INSTALLER=<type> Set installer type: docker or k8s"
@echo " PLATFORM=<platform> Set platform for downloads (default: linux/amd64)"
@echo " Options: linux/amd64, linux/arm64"
@echo " SAVE=true Save images to dist/ during download (default: false)"
@echo ""
@echo "Build Commands:"
@echo " make build Build all core images"
@echo " make <service>-docker-build Build specific service image"
@echo " Valid services: backend, database, frontend, runtime,"
@echo " backend-python, deer-flow, mineru"
@echo ""
@echo "Install Commands:"
@echo " make install Install datamate + milvus (prompts for method)"
@echo " make install INSTALLER=docker Install using Docker Compose"
@echo " make install INSTALLER=k8s Install using Kubernetes/Helm"
@echo " make install-<component> Install specific component (prompts)"
@echo " make <component>-docker-install Install component via Docker"
@echo " make <component>-k8s-install Install component via Kubernetes"
@echo " Valid components: datamate, milvus, deer-flow, mineru"
@echo " Valid services: backend, frontend, runtime, label-studio"
@echo ""
@echo "Uninstall Commands:"
@echo " make uninstall Uninstall datamate + milvus (prompts)"
@echo " make uninstall INSTALLER=docker Uninstall using Docker Compose"
@echo " make uninstall INSTALLER=k8s Uninstall using Kubernetes/Helm"
@echo " make uninstall-<component> Uninstall specific component (prompts)"
@echo " make <component>-docker-uninstall Uninstall component via Docker"
@echo " make <component>-k8s-uninstall Uninstall component via Kubernetes"
@echo " Note: Docker uninstall will prompt whether to delete volumes"
@echo ""
@echo "Upgrade Commands:"
@echo " make datamate-docker-upgrade Upgrade datamate deployment"
@echo ""
@echo "Download Commands:"
@echo " make download Pull all images (no save by default)"
@echo " make download VERSION=<version> Pull all images with specific version"
@echo " make download REGISTRY=<registry> Pull images from specific registry"
@echo " make load-images Load all downloaded images from dist/"
@echo ""
@echo "Utility Commands:"
@echo " make create-namespace Create Kubernetes namespace"
@echo " make help Show this help message"
@echo ""
@echo "Examples:"
@echo " make build dev=true Build all images for local development"
@echo " make install INSTALLER=docker Install via Docker Compose"
@echo " make install dev=true Install using local images"
@echo " make datamate-docker-upgrade Upgrade running datamate services"
@echo ""
.DEFAULT_GOAL := help
# ========== Functions ==========
# Prompt user to choose installer if not specified
define prompt-installer
@echo "Choose a deployment method:"
@echo "1. Docker/Docker-Compose"
@echo "2. Kubernetes/Helm"
@echo -n "Enter choice: "
@read choice; \
case $$choice in \
1) INSTALLER=docker ;; \
2) INSTALLER=k8s ;; \
*) echo "Invalid choice" && exit 1 ;; \
esac; \
$(MAKE) $(1)
endef
# Prompt user to choose installer and volume deletion for uninstall
define prompt-uninstaller
@echo "Choose a deployment method:"
@echo "1. Docker/Docker-Compose"
@echo "2. Kubernetes/Helm"
@echo -n "Enter choice: "
@read installer_choice; \
case $$installer_choice in \
1) INSTALLER=docker ;; \
2) INSTALLER=k8s ;; \
*) echo "Invalid choice" && exit 1 ;; \
esac; \
if [ "$$INSTALLER" = "docker" ]; then \
echo "Delete volumes? (This will remove all data)"; \
echo "1. Yes - Delete volumes"; \
echo "2. No - Keep volumes"; \
echo -n "Enter choice (default: 2): "; \
read DELETE_VOLUMES_CHOICE; \
$(MAKE) $(1) DELETE_VOLUMES_CHOICE=$$DELETE_VOLUMES_CHOICE; \
else \
$(MAKE) $(1); \
fi
endef
# Generic docker build function
# Usage: $(call docker-build,service-name,image-name)
define docker-build
docker build -t $(2):$(VERSION) . -f scripts/images/$(1)/Dockerfile
endef
# Generic docker compose service action
# Usage: $(call docker-compose-service,service-name,action,compose-dir)
define docker-compose-service
cd $(3) && docker compose $(2) $(1)
endef
# Prompt user to choose whether to delete volumes
define prompt-volume-deletion
@echo "Delete volumes? (This will remove all data)"
@echo "1. Yes - Delete volumes"
@echo "2. No - Keep volumes"
@echo -n "Enter choice (default: 2): "
@read choice; \
case $$choice in \
1) echo "-v" ;; \
*) echo "" ;; \
esac
endef
# ========== Build Targets ==========
# Valid build targets
VALID_BUILD_TARGETS := frontend backend gateway database runtime backend-python deer-flow label-studio mineru mineru-910B mineru-910C mineru-310P
# Generic docker build target with service name as parameter
# Automatically prefixes image names with "datamate-" unless it's deer-flow
.PHONY: %-docker-build
%-docker-build:
@if ! echo " $(VALID_BUILD_TARGETS) " | grep -q " $* "; then \
echo "Error: Unknown build target '$*'"; \
echo "Valid build targets are:"; \
for target in $(VALID_BUILD_TARGETS); do \
echo " - $$target"; \
done; \
exit 1; \
fi
@if [ "$*" = "deer-flow" ]; then \
$(call docker-build,deer-flow-backend,deer-flow-backend); \
$(call docker-build,deer-flow-frontend,deer-flow-frontend); \
elif [ "$*" = "mineru" ] || [ "$*" = "mineru-910B" ]; then \
wget -qO - https://gcore.jsdelivr.net/gh/opendatalab/MinerU@master/docker/china/npu.Dockerfile | docker build --network=host -t datamate-mineru -f - .; \
elif [ "$*" = "mineru-910C" ]; then \
wget -qO - https://gcore.jsdelivr.net/gh/opendatalab/MinerU@master/docker/china/npu.Dockerfile | sed 's/v0.11.0/v0.11.0-a3/g' | docker build --network=host -t datamate-mineru -f - .; \
elif [ "$*" = "mineru-310P" ]; then \
wget -qO - https://gcore.jsdelivr.net/gh/opendatalab/MinerU@master/docker/china/npu.Dockerfile | sed 's/v0.11.0/v0.10.0rc1-310p/g' | docker build --network=host -t datamate-mineru -f - .; \
else \
$(call docker-build,$*,datamate-$*); \
fi
.PHONY: build-%
build-%: %-docker-build
@:
.PHONY: build
build: database-docker-build gateway-docker-build backend-docker-build frontend-docker-build runtime-docker-build backend-python-docker-build
